Inpatient drug rehab in Evergreen, CO. possibilities may differ in terms of rehab length and strategy. Some inpatient drug rehabs in Evergreen only offer detox solutions as an example. Inpatient drug rehab in Evergreen, Colorado which only delivers detox would be the least effective rehabilitation selection for clients, and individuals who don't pursue further treatment after detox will have similar outcomes as someone who never detoxed at all. In this situation, it is therefore highly recommended that follow-up treatment at an inpatient drug rehab in Evergreen, CO. is undergone which will treat the reasons behind dependency, not only get the client detoxed. Detox only handles the physiological manifestations of the problem, not the more critical fundamental problems. Resolving these more relevant issues will ensure that the individual becomes more than abstinent, but assured that they will be able to remain abstinent for a long time to come. So when selecting an inpatient drug rehab in Evergreen, the centers that are most appropriate will be the ones whose goal is to provide further treatment services once detoxification is completed.

Some inpatient drug rehabs in Evergreen, Colorado only deliver a brief quantity of addiction rehab once detoxification is done, and this is termed as a short-term inpatient rehabilitation. Rehab clients stay in a short-term inpatient rehab facility for 1 month max, and this may not be an adequate amount of time for someone to deal with their underlying substance abuse concerns. If left unaddressed, these problems could prompt them at any time in the future relapse on alcohol and drugs. Long-term inpatient facilities in Evergreen, CO. which usually take ninety days or longer, would be the much more beneficial and efficient option for most people who want to experience a complete recovery.
